The advantages of the wound rotor slip ring induction motors compared with the squirrel cage motors are given below i they have very high starting torque ii they have very low starting current iii they have a means of varying speed by use of external rotor resistance. The wound rotor induction motor has a rotor similar to that of the squirrel cage machine except that the shortcircuited squirrel cage winding is replaced by a threephase insulated winding similar to that on the stator. In squirrel cage induction motors, the rotor bars are permanently shortcircuited at the end rings hence external resistance cannot be connected whereas, in slip ring induction motor external star connected resistance is connected in the rotor circuit.
